Ecolab Sponsors Lunch & Learn Session at AHE

Article

On Wednesday, Sept. 28, 2011, join Karen Martin, RN, BS, MPH, CIC, director of infection prevention and environmental services at Advocate Christ Medical Center in Oak Lawn, Ill.  to hear about how her facility has improved environmental cleaning results.

Recognized with the 2011 EVS Department of the Year award, Martin will discuss best practices and how they were able to use a programmatic approach to cleaning which included data collection and feedback to drive continuous cleaning improvement and staff engagement.

The session will be held from 11:30 a.m. to  12:45 p.m. in the Gaylord Palms Resort's Osceola A Ballroom.

This Lunch & Learn event is open to all conference attendees and complimentary box lunches will be provided for the first 200 attendees. Registration is not required, however space is limited.
